7 Fairway Oaks is a charming Vacation Home located in Wild Dunes. Beach Access straight across the street (Only 135 yards to the beach!). Features an open floor plan, 4 Bedrooms, 4 and 1 half baths in over 3400 sqft with tons of space for a sizable family. This coastal gem sleeps 12 with 3 king beds, 4 twin beds and 1 queen bed. Ocean peeks from the 3rd floor. Roomy screened porch features new outdoor seating and a Charleston Swing Bed! Kitchen modernized in late 2022 with brand new cabinets and appliances. Kitchen well-outfitted for the cooks on Vacation! Dining table offers seating for 8 with additional seating for 4 available off the adjacent sun room.
The living room is well equipped with comfortable seating and cathedral ceilings. A new refreshed bar in living room includes an ice maker and wine refrigerator. Additional seating in the sun room featuring a enormous sectional couch with flat screen TV adjacent to the kitchen. The Master Bedroom is located on the top floor. This amazing, upsized, master suite includes a king size bed and a new master bath with huge soaking tub and walk-in shower. A spiral staircase takes you to a loft bedroom with two twin beds and access to an ocean view deck.
The first floor features three bedrooms with new private en suite baths. A second master is featured with a king bed and updated private bath. Another guest room features a king bed and brand new bath. The kids room offers a fun bunk bed, additional queen sized bed and a new bathroom.
Located within the gated community of Wild Dunes creating an even more private feel. Savor what Wild Dunes has to offer including Championship Golf, handsome beaches, miles of bicycle trails, and select eateries and stores. Strategies for getting the perfect rental experience:
Get the most from your budget:
- Reserve your Isle of Palms vacation home in Fall or Spring months to get the benefit of warm weather while saving money and avoiding crowded roads, restaurants, and activities. Speaking of the off-season, don't overlook Winter holidays for a Isle of Palms vacation! Who wouldn't love a holiday vacation on the coast? Christmas, Thanksgiving, and New Years Eve are great times to gather with loved ones at the beach.
- The earlier your group can book a rental home, the better your selection will be. The most desirable properties are reserved early. Booking your vacation property up to twelve months before your vacation is recommended. Holiday gatherings are excellent times to plan and book your rental.
- Some hosts and property managers offer discounts or promotional rates for veterans. Make sure to check with your property manager to see if special offers are available for your family before you book.
- Booking websites usually offer guests an option to obtain vacation insurance protection. Trip insurance, which usually costs 1% - 5% of the base reservation price, offers visitors reimbursement of their vacation costs for missed trip time as a result of medical-related issues or weather, as well as evacuation charges, such as an unanticipated hotel or additional gasoline expenses. Trip insurance can be a a bank account-saver if the unforeseen occurs. Ask your host for specifics.
- Look for your local Isle of Palms area magazine when you check-in. If your rental home doesn't have one, you can find them at local shops and fuel stations. In addition to great articles, travel guide magazines contain money saving offers on local accommodations and attractions.
